    Eagan man reported missing, last seen at Redstone in Eden Prairie

    EPLN Staff ReportsBy EPLN Staff ReportsJanuary 26, 20251 Min Read
    Valentin Ramos, 43, of Eagan, was last seen at Redstone in Eden Prairie on Jan. 25. Police are seeking information on his whereabouts. Source: Eagan Police Department

    Eagan police, with help from Eden Prairie police, are searching for 43-year-old Valentin Ramos, who was reported missing on Saturday morning, Jan. 25.

    Ramos’ family contacted Eden Prairie police at 10 a.m. Saturday, saying they believe he is in crisis, according to a release from Eagan police.

    Ramos, an Eagan resident, was last seen at Redstone American Grill in Eden Prairie. Authorities believe he may have been traveling south on Highway 62 or Highway 5/Interstate 494. He was driving a black 2006 Honda Pilot with Minnesota license plate RPU 257.

    Anyone with information about Ramos or his vehicle is asked to call the Eagan Police Department tip line at 651-675-5706.
